    When Radical Entertainment released in 2012, it delivered a wildly visceral, action-packed sandbox experience. Playing as James Mercer’s vengeful foil, Sergeant James Heller, players were given free rein to tear through the infected streets of New York Zero using devastating shape-shifting powers. However, for players residing in certain regions—most notably Germany—the game’s notorious gore and excessive violence were heavily censored to comply with strict regional regulatory boards (such as the USK ).
